Legality of sports betting

The Legality of Sports Betting: Can states regulate it? Since the U.S. Supreme Court struck down PASPA, sports wagering has been legalized across the country. Numerous states have legalized the activity and have established sportsbooks. However, despite the initial setbacks, the question of whether the federal government should regulate sports betting remains unanswered. Nevertheless, there are many potential solutions to this dilemma.

A number of leagues have embraced the movement and are supporting the growth of the industry. Some of the most popular sports include the NFL, College Football, and the National Basketball Association. The NBA, which enjoys a huge fan base both inside and outside of the United States, has become the third most popular sport for Sports Betting. Sports betting in college games is also increasing and has reached comparable volumes to the professional leagues.
